Transaction 489b007dad31482f1aa750342a6911eebf4d2122e2389d75fdbcaeda67f8f668

block
84b62ae89a3983ec6c93e9f917f0217bd737cf45ec0c297b9c6dac9aa6473bda

1 Input

51 Outputs